Operating principle A + A' A' A Piston seal A' A' R H R H When the piston is retracting, air is exhausted through both A and A' until piston seal H passes air passage A. After piston seal H has passed air passage A, air is exhausted only through A'. The section marked with slanted lines becomes a cushion chamber, and an air cushion effect is achieved.
